#983f63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#983f63 is composed of 59.6% red, 24.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 34.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 335.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.4% and a lightness of 42.2%. #983f63 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ff7ec6 with #310000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

#983f63 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#983f63 has RGB values of R:152, G:63,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.59, Y:0.35,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9977699.

Shades and Tints of #983f63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0609 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#983f63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f686b is the less saturated color, while #d20558 is the most saturated one.
